Assisi - in the Umbrian region
Assisi: Left side - Church of Santa Maria Maggiore - was the cathedral of Assisi until the 1020's - rebuilt in early 1200's.
Judy - Assisi in the background. Cranes in town to repair damage from 1997 earthquake - 4 died at Basilica of St. Francis
Assisi: Street connects to the Porta Nuova entrance of the old town. Portal to parking area in the background.
Piazza Santa Chiara - The Basilica di Santa Chiara (St. Clare) is located on this piazza.
Basilica of St. Clare: (1260) - Gothic features, e.g., flying buttresses, on the left. She was a follower of St. Francis.
A street in Assisi (Assisi has lots of structures from the 12th to 14th centuries.)
Piazza del Commune: Temple of Minerva's 6 Corinthian column facade (1st c. b.c.e.) - a church in 1500's. Left: 13th c. tower.
